Flood Advisory
National Weather Service San Angelo TX
1034 AM CDT Tue May 19 2026
TXC353-191845-
/O.NEW.KSJT.FA.Y.0025.260519T1534Z-260519T1845Z/
/00000.N.ER.000000T0000Z.000000T0000Z.000000T0000Z.OO/
Nolan TX-
1034 AM CDT Tue May 19 2026
...FLOOD ADVISORY IN EFFECT UNTIL 145 PM CDT THIS AFTERNOON...
* WHAT...Small stream flooding caused by excessive rainfall is
expected.
* WHERE...A portion of west central Texas, including the following
county, Nolan.
* WHEN...Until 145 PM CDT.
* IMPACTS...Minor flooding in low-lying and poor drainage areas.
* ADDITIONAL DETAILS...
- At 1033 AM CDT, Doppler radar indicated heavy rain due to
thunderstorms. This will cause small stream flooding. Between
1 and 2 inches of rain have fallen.
- Some locations that will experience flooding include...
Maryneal, The Intersection Of Highway 70 And Ranch Road 53
and Lake Sweetwater.
- This includes the following Low Water Crossings...
FM 2035 crossing Bitter Creek, County Road 229 crossing
Cottonwood Creek, Bitter Creek crossing Bitter Creek, County
Road 209 crossing Bitter Creek and County Road 133 crossing
Plum Creek.
- http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ood
P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S...
Turn around, dont drown when encountering flooded roads. Most flood
deaths occur in vehicles.
